        So there was a Kukkiwon fashion show a few weeks ago in Korea. Just as you thought the kpop attitude of Korea can’t get any more apparent they thought it was an important and good idea to host a fashion show.

Last Thursday, November 29, Kukkiwon held a ‘Kukkiwon Taekwondo Apparel Design Conference’ to improve the problems of existing Taekwondo uniforms and to present clear standards for the production of uniforms. Let’s look at the picture of the scene

Their reason for the fashion show they claim was to “improve the problems of existing Taekwondo uniforms.” Well they did not mention much in English about this and that is the problem with the Kukkiwon. Practically everything they announce is in Korean or very bad English that often does not make much sense. So most foreigners have no clue what they are doing. There is a lack of transparency going on with the Kukkiwon and it is annoying to a lot of people. What are the things they vote on? What reasons do they have for doing things and even existing?

Last I checked the major concern for Taekwondoin worldwide was not fashionable doboks. Yes, there often are problems with doboks. Often the sizing and not adjusting for different nations with larger or smaller people. Putting out one group of sizes everyone has to get and then pay extra money to have a seamstress hem the pants and arms of the jacket top.  Another problem is all they care about are WTF approved doboks. Why should we only have WTF approved doboks and not simply Kukkiwon approved doboks? More than half of Taekwondoin do not even participate in the WTF. Oh well I should be calling it WT since they changed their name. But I like the oldschool so I will always call them WTF.

You see they only make doboks made for tournament competition and extra thin material that does not last long with aggressive martial arts training. They make light and thin material for releasing heat so competitors won’t be as hot in the event they participate in and they can move faster. But this does not allow for proper martial arts training in general. There are more things to Taekwondo than Olympic rules competition and poomsae. The main purpose is for actual martial arts and combat. In Karate they have a heavy weight gi that one can grab that will not rip. So many times a Taekwondoin has practiced hoshinsool only to rip his new expensive over $100 dobok at the collar because the stitching is weak and material thin. They need to make a heavy weight basic student dobok that allows for grabbing for self defense practice. A sturdy uniform that will not rip. No it does not have to be an extra thick Judo gi. Just make the material like the heavy weight Karate style but make it Taekwondo. If you insist on a hanbok style, v-neck collar then please make the stitching unrippable!

But no, it seems they insisted on fashionable and trendy looking doboks that will cost a ton of money with extra colors. We only need white! Tradition!!! Why do we need yellow pants? They also showed the referee, coaches, and more uniforms. Just stuff the normal Taekwondo student does not care about. Why not just admit you should have stuck with a Karate style dobok with open robe? The y-neck uniforms are interesting, but you made them all fancy and thin material and only for performance of poomsae. Why? We need a tough and durable dobok. I am also sick of doboks with a low crotch that restricts legs from kicking high unless the student pulls up his pants legs and hikes them up to do high kicks.

So the “problems” they addressed with the dobok apparently had to do with aesthetics and not practical use. I find this disappointing.

Every time I read about the Kukkiwon all I see are business meetings, pop music, dancing, expensive dinners, guys in suits, giving out random certificates, watches, and gold cuff links, and a bunch of politicians and business people. Where is the training? Where is the talk of combat training? Where is the self defense development? Where is the fighting? Why did Korea create a martial art that refuses to behave like it is a real fighting art and instead is ambiguous?

Look at other martial arts styles and their world headquarters. It is much different looking. In the Kodokan for Judo you see people in white gis training their asses off. In the Japan Karate Association headquarters they have kicking bags, makiwaras and more martial arts things. In the World Hanbu Dojo for Kyokushin you see people training for full contact fighting. What do you see in the Kukkiwon? kpop looking boys and girls dancing and drama and the business suits and board meetings that never seem to end.
